Head of Sales
Job description
This Head of Sales opportunity is built around developing and maintain strategic partnerships with major accounts, negotiating terms, contracts, and promotions to drive revenue and growth. It would suit someone who can bring strong professional approach to the role.
How the role is set up
Set clear performance targets and KPIs, providing regular feedback and support to ensure the team consistently meets or exceeds goals. Provide input to product development teams based on market and customer feedback to support innovation and product differentiation.
Where someone would start
Develop and maintain strategic partnerships with major accounts, negotiating terms, contracts, and promotions to drive revenue and growth. Leading, mentor, and develop the UK sales team, fostering a high-performance culture and ensuring alignment with the company's values and goals. Implement training and development initiatives to improve sales capabilities and leadership within the team.
What helps someone build confidence
Strong professional approach.
What is expected
- 8-10+ years of sales experience, with at least 3-5 years in a senior sales leadership role, ideally within the dairy or broader FMCG industry.
- Proven track record in managing and growing national accounts, driving revenue growth, and leading high-performing sales teams.
- Excellent communication and negotiation skills, with experience in high-level commercial discussions.
